Tips for Using a Point & Shoot Camera (or Smartphone)

    https://philip.greenspun.com/photography/point-and-shoot-tips
    A good point and shoot camera will have a longest shutter speed of at least 1 second. You can probably only hold the camera steady for 1/30th of a second. Your subjects may not hold still for a full second either. So you must start looking for ways to keep the camera still and to complete the exposure in less time. You can: look for some light.
